Recognizing Different Paint Surfaces
Picking the proper paint surface for your walls requires a clear understanding of the numerous types offered and their specific characteristics. Paint coatings can significantly impact the general look of a room, so it is crucial to choose sensibly.
One usual type of paint surface is flat/matte. This coating has a smooth, non-reflective look, making it perfect for hiding blemishes on wall surfaces. Nonetheless, flat/matte finishes are less resilient and can be challenging to tidy.
One more preferred choice is eggshell/satin finish. This coating uses a subtle luster and is extra cleanable than flat/matte coatings, making it suitable for areas that call for regular cleaning.
For a slightly glossier look, think about a semi-gloss finish. This surface is durable, simple to tidy, and adds a refined sparkle to the wall surfaces, making it a wonderful choice for kitchen areas, bathrooms, and trim work.
Last but not least, high-gloss finishes supply a very reflective, practically glass-like look. These coatings are incredibly long lasting and simple to clean, but they have a tendency to highlight imperfections on the wall surfaces.

Expert Tips for Perfect Wall Finishes
To achieve remarkable wall surface coatings, it is necessary to adhere to professional ideas that ensure a professional and sleek look in your space.

Second of all, invest in premium paint and devices. Quality paints not only give much better coverage and longevity yet likewise cause a much more polished surface. In a similar way, making use of excellent brushes and rollers can make a substantial distinction in the last outcome.
Furthermore, constantly start by cutting in the edges with a brush prior to making use of a roller for the primary surfaces. This technique helps produce crisp lines and avoids visible brush marks on the larger areas.
Additionally, preserving a wet edge while paint is vital to prevent lap marks.
Finally, use multiple thin layers as opposed to one thick layer to attain an extra also and professional-looking surface.
